Background technology
Micro-wave coupler is a kind of main input microwave signal energy to be coupled out certain energy device to branch road, traditional bonder includes following two coupled structure: (1) some coupled structure: generally utilize the space between two inner wires to couple, the degree of coupling is adjusted by regulating the distance between coupling block and main road inner wire, its advantage is small volume, weak point be this coupled structure the degree of coupling be the relative bandwidth within the scope of 40dB ± 1dB can only to 20% within, it is impossible to realize broadband couple device.(2) multi-stage cascade coupled structure: this technical scheme is to adopt 1/4 wavelength structure to realize, if realizing third octave bandwidth, the minimum mode needing to adopt two-stage cascade coupling realizes, this mode can realize broadband performance preferably, but it is that 1/4 wavelength line realizes due to what adopt, its volume substantially increases (being about 3 times of a coupled structure), and assembly difficulty also substantially increases, and not easily realizes small size structure.

Detailed description of the invention
Below in conjunction with accompanying drawing, the technical solution of the utility model is described in further detail, but protection domain of the present utility model is not limited to the following stated.
As shown in Figure 1, a kind of high intermodulation coupled structure, it includes housing 1, housing 1 inside center takes body 2 as the leading factor, and the side of housing 1 is provided with coupling block 3, and the bottom of coupling block 3 is the area lamellar coupling body 4 more than coupling block 3, coupling block 3 top is fixing with insulation blanket stud 5 to be connected, insulation blanket stud 5 is connected with housing 1 by screw thread, and coupling block 3 does not contact with housing 1, carries out coupling block 3 by insulation blanket stud 5 and regulates with leading body 2 spacing.
Described lamellar coupling body 4 is circular piece.
Described insulation blanket stud 5 is polyethylene insulation screw rod.
Coupled structure of the present utility model carries out coupling block 3 position adjustments according to the rotating insulated screw rod 5 of coupling demand when using, and coupling piece 4 contributes to strengthening coupling performance, meets coupling demand.
